You shoudn't need to make an entry for the "Taxable amount not determined" or "Total distribution" boxes. However, since it is creating an issue for you, you can try deleting the 1099-R form and that may resolve your issue as follows:
Find the Form 1099-R that is creating problems and delete it, then run the error check before you re-enter it.
Yep Deleting the form entirely and re-entering it should fix it.

In the "Online" software there is an issue with any 1099-R forms that transfers over from last year's file.
Another fix without deleting??
1) Scroll to the bottom of the page...click on <Back>
2) On the prior page...click on <Continue>
That should clear the page requiring entries for every box and checkbox....and you can make entries in only the places you need to.
